By Larry King TROON, Scotland (Reuters) - Rory McIlroy let out some frustration on the 16th hole at Royal Troon, where he is enduring an indifferent British Open, and his three-wood caught the brunt of it. Which wasn't entirely his fault, McIlroy said. "I'll get it reshafted tonight ... all will be well in the morning." Not much has been going well this week for McIlroy, who has posted progressively worse scores: A 69 on Thursday, 71 on Friday and 73 on Saturday, leaving him at even par, equal 18th one round left.
